THE DEVELOPMENT OF EDUCATION OF THE JEWISH POPULATION OF ODESA IN THE SECOND HALF OF THE ХІХ-TH CENTURY

Abstract

The aim of this work is to study the religious and secular: primary, secondary and higher education among the Jews of Odesa in the second half of the 19th century. Obtaining of secular education was caused economic factors and the desire of the Jewish population to integrate into the culture of the environment. Conditions of foundation and development of Jewish traditional schools and colleges have been analyzed. Despite legal restrictions in the last quarter of the 19th century, heyday of traditional Jewish educational establishments was caused, first of all, by the acceleration economic development of the city and communities. This, in turn, promoted financial security of these schools and colleges, and generated demand for skilled workers. Among the Jewish population medical, commercial and legal fields of education were the most popular. Peculiarities and factors which influenced an education system of the Jewish population have been considered. It is noted that since the end of the XIX century the Jews had problems in education obtaining. After riots of the 80th the requirements for an entrance of the Jewish population to higher educational institutions were set. Also the same policy was pursued in ordinary Jewish colleges. In particular, according to the instruction of the Minister of Finance, the percentage of Jews in Odessa commercial schools was defined depending on activities of Jewish merchants and financing of these establishments. However despite cultural discrimination, there was the significant progress of educational system that promoted development of Jewish education and culture, growth of feeling of national dignity, desire to serve the people, its revival.
